Why Live in Wolcott

Wolcott, VT, is a small rural town with a mountainous landscape, offering a quiet atmosphere and scenic views. Chartered in 1781, it serves as a bedroom community to Morrisville and Stowe, providing a more affordable living option compared to its neighboring towns. With a population of slightly less than 1,500, most residents live atop hills with sweeping views of the Green Mountains. The town features access to the Lamoille Valley Rail Trail, popular for bicycling and dog-walking, and the East Hill Wildlife Management Area, which includes Wolcott Pond, ideal for paddleboarding, kayaking, and fishing. Homes in Wolcott range from Cape Cods and log cabins to renovated historic farmhouses and newly-built chalets, typically sitting on large lots that offer privacy and mountain views. Students can attend Wolcott Elementary School and Hazen Union School, and have the option to choose any public or private high school in Vermont, including the highly-rated St. Johnsbury Academy. For higher education, Sterling College is located about 10 miles north. Local shopping is limited to essentials like a general store and post office, with more options available in nearby Morrisville. The town is car-dependent, with no public transportation and Burlington International Airport 50 miles away. Wolcott has experienced significant flooding due to its proximity to the Lamoille River, raising concerns about future occurrences.
